    Well you can't control so much whether they will ask for something from the silo or the barn. But if it is the silo items they are requesting you can sort of "control" that.

    They either ask for the 2 items you have most of or the item you have 0 of. You want to avoid them asking for the silo item you have 0 of so to avoid that make sure you have at least 1 apple, 1 cherry, 1 coffee bean, 1 blackberry and so on. Also you should have at least one of each crop.

    Here are a few pics of my silo inventory. In my case if the visitors ask for silo stuff they will always ask for wheat and corn. However in my case if they want my corn or a lot of my wheat I shouldn't sell it immediately but grow extra first. They will wait around if you tell them to wait. The reason for that is that if they want half my corn and I sell it my corn will no longer be my number 2 and they will ask for carrots. I want to sell the 2 fastest growing crops to them.

    Yes this happens for the barn too. They regularly ask for stuff you have 0 of. Probably you had 14+ popcorn in your barn recently. Lots of people ask why the barn doesn't list the items you don't have. I look at it as a little reminder to make that stuff

    Very often they roughly (very roughly) ask for half of what you have. So yes they could come for about 200 wheat. I have a visitor waiting now for 180 wheat. It depends a little on when it was prompted the visitor is about to visit. I have gone up to amounts of 600-700 wheat and they have asked for about 300-400 wheat. One of my neighbours has a silo much bigger then mine and does this a lot. He can hardly keep up growing the stuff with visitors wanting amounts like 700 wheat.

    The maximum storage capacity for the barn and silo is 10,000.

    You can have more then 999 of 1 particular item in your barn or silo. It did cause an issue for a player in the past and he was locked out of his game for a while however that issue was solved and doesn't cause issues anymore.



    How much storage you need depends on your playing style. Once you have all the machines there are over 70 barn products to produce and store not including saws and axes and mining equipment and expansion items.

    Currently my barn is 2300 and my silo 1400 and I am still expanding both. My silo is way behind because earlier in the game with limited barn space I prioritized other things. At 400+ barn space it does seem like you are storing a ton of expansion items to upgrade but it can be well worth it. The good news is once you reach 1,000 barn space the increment for each upgrade is 50 instead of 25.

    A big silo is useful for 'wheat spamming' or 'wheating'. If you don't need to grow other crops you grow wheat over and over again. By clearing lots and lots of wheat fields you get a lot of expansion items, saws, axes and mining equipment and you are hardly ever short on saws, axes and mining equipment. Items you don't need you can sell or trade. You sell the wheat you grow to these walking visitors. As long as you have at least one of each crop and fruit they will come for the number 1 and 2 item so make sure that's the wheat and corn. The more you have the higher the quantity they want to buy so you can keep this going for quite a while or dump it in your shop at a very low price.

    Having a big barn is also useful when you want to hire Tom to stock up on a lot of things. I recently hired him for 10 days to stock up on diamond rings, shovels, necklaces, bracelets and jams. If you want to do something like that you really need a few hundred barn space to start with. He really filled up my barn.
